Analysis of the May 2023 IB Biology HL Timezone 2 Examination

The May 2023 IB Biology HL (TZ2) papers present a balanced yet challenging assessment of both core and HL-specific topics. Paper 1 and Paper 2 emphasize experimental interpretation and comparative biochemistry, while Paper 3 focuses heavily on Option D (Human Physiology) and core laboratory techniques.

Where the Marks are Concentrated

The largest mark allocations in this examination series reside within Integration of Body Systems (primarily through Option D in Paper 3 and cardiac cycles in Paper 2), Defence Against Disease (anchored by the substantial 16-mark data-based question on vaccination in Paper 2), and Proteins & Enzymes. Cell division and molecular genetics also maintain their standard significant footprints. Students who mastered physiological systems and biochemical pathways were at a clear advantage.

Examiner Pitfalls & Common Student Mistakes
  • Incomplete Data Comparisons: When asked to compare properties (e.g., thermal properties of water vs. methane), students often lose marks by only discussing one substance. A direct comparison requires explicit reference to both.
  • Ambiguous Correlation Language: Stating a "positive correlation" or "negative correlation" without explicitly stating the variables being correlated (e.g., "negative correlation between the number of deaths and percentage of children vaccinated") results in lost marks.
  • Sloppy Experimental Terminology: In experimental design questions, students frequently misuse the word "accurate" when they mean "reliable" (such as when explaining the role of replicates to identify anomalies and reduce random errors).
  • Misidentifying Cell States: In osmotic calculations, failing to recognize that animal cells in a hypotonic environment will swell and eventually burst (lysis), unlike plant cells with rigid cell walls, remains a persistent misconception.
Strategic Revision Guidance

Future candidates should focus on mastering data analysis techniques, particularly reading complex graphical representations like violin plots and understanding confidence intervals. Standard essay-writing strategies must be practiced to secure the quality of construction marks in Section B of Paper 2.
